Never been there.  But looked up the web site.  They do allow kayak.  They even got a kayak rentals outfit on the lake.  Probably, only open on weekends.

They allow 4 cycle engines and have a max. 25 mph speed limit.  Minimum length on Kayak is 10 ft.

$6.50 per car...Boat Launch is $6 & float tube is $4.....Daily fishing access permit is $4.  866 acres and 14 miles of shoreline...2 stores..snack bar..short order grill...opens at 6:30am.n  Hope they charge $4 for a Yak and not $6.

Records for the lake Trout 21 lbs 12.8oz....Bass 18 lbs 11.2oz....Catfish 31 lbs 4.8oz....Sturgeon 105 lbs...also have crappie & bluegill .  Closes end of Oct.

Quarry & Chabot are the same.  Parking is $6.  A cartop Kayak is $2 and a fishing permit (daily one) is $4.  I got the yearly parking pass ( starts on the day? Maybe it is the month you buy it).  Last year I got it for $30.  This year  it was $50 for country residents and $65 for non.  I had to get the higher price one.  You save the $6 for parking and good at any East Bay Lake.  Chabot, Quarry, Del Valle, Shadow Cliffs and a few more.

Quarry, Shadow Cliffs and Del Valle are lakes where you will not need a Kayak cart.  But Chabot you will or atleast 2 guys to carry your Yak down from the parking lot to the launch.  I would get some wheels (cart) for this place.

Quarry (Horseshoe lake is what the big lake is called now) has some funny rules.  No lead wieghts in the tackle box, no beer and no boats over 17ft.  Only trolling motors and you can not even have a gas motor (not using it) on the boat.  They will turn you way.

The website is www.ebparks.org/parks/quarry.htm and Chabot info is there too.
